Annual Budget Breakdown
Earning $75,000 in Belleville allows for a balanced budget, covering housing, expenses, and leisure. Here's a look at how to allocate that income effectively.
Housing Allocation
- Monthly Rent: Allocating $1,200 for rent totals $14,400 annually.
- Home Mortgage: If purchasing, a mortgage might range from $1,500 to $2,000 per month.
Daily Living Expenses
- Utilities: Budgeting $150 monthly for utilities leads to $1,800 annually.
- Groceries: Expect to spend about $300 monthly, totaling $3,600 per year.
Transportation Costs
- Car Expenses: Including insurance and gas, budget approximately $400 monthly or $4,800 annually.
- Public Transport: If used, costs are lower, around $100 monthly.
Leisure and Lifestyle
- Dining Out: Set aside $200 monthly for dining, which totals $2,400 annually.
- Entertainment: Allocate $2,000 for recreational activities and events.
